#include <u.h>
#include <libc.h>

int alarmed;
int done;

void
usage(void)
{
        fprint(2, "usage: %s [-q]\n", argv0);
        exits("usage");
}

void
ding(void*, char *s)
{
        if(strstr(s, "alarm")){
                alarmed = 1;
                noted(NCONT);
        } else
                noted(NDFLT);
}


void
main(int argc, char **argv)
{
        int fd, cfd;
        int i;
        char buf[1];
        int quiet = 0;

        ARGBEGIN {
        case 'q':
                quiet = 1;
                break;
        } ARGEND;

        notify(ding);

        fd = open("/dev/cons", ORDWR);
        if(fd < 0)
                sysfatal("opening /dev/cons: %r");
        cfd = open("/dev/consctl", OWRITE);
        if(cfd >= 0)
                fprint(cfd, "rawon");

        switch(rfork(RFPROC|RFFDG|RFMEM)){
        case -1:
                sysfatal("forking: %r");
        default:
                // read until we're done writing or
                // we get an end of line
                while(!done){
                        alarmed = 0;
                        alarm(250);
                        i = read(0, buf, 1);
                        alarm(0);

                        if(i == 0)
                                break;
                        if(i < 0){
                                if(alarmed)
                                        continue;
                                else
                                        break;
                        }
                        if(!quiet && write(fd, buf, 1) < 1)
                                break;
                        if(buf[0] == '\n' || buf[0] == '\r')
                                break;
                }       
                break;
        case 0:
                // pass one character at a time till end of line
                for(;;){
                        if(read(fd, buf, 1) <= 0)
                                break;
                        if(write(1, buf, 1) < 0)
                                break;
                        if(buf[0] == '\n' || buf[0] == '\r')
                                break;
                }

                // tell reader to give up after next char
                done = 1;
                break;
        }
        exits(0);
}
